mtbadi39 opened a new issue, #4000:
URL: https://github.com/apache/netbeans/issues/4000

   ### Apache NetBeans version
   
   Apache NetBeans 13
   
   ### What happened
   
   Unexpected exception was thrown when opening xhtml or js file for editing
   
   ### How to reproduce
   
   i dont know, its random
   
   ### Did this work correctly in an earlier version?
   
   No
   
   ### Operating System
   
   Windows 10 64 bits
   
   ### JDK
   
   Eclipse Adoptium jdk-18.0.0.36-hotspot 64bits
   
   ### Apache NetBeans packaging
   
   Apache NetBeans provided installer
   
   ### Anything else
   
   - SpringBoot with Maven
   - StackTrace :
   `java.lang.NullPointerException: Cannot invoke 
"java.util.Collection.toArray()" because "c" is null
        at java.base/java.util.ArrayList.<init>(ArrayList.java:181)
        at 
org.netbeans.modules.spring.beans.model.impl.SpringModelProviderImpl.getCachedNamedElements(SpringModelProviderImpl.java:126)
        at 
org.netbeans.modules.spring.beans.model.impl.SpringModelProviderImpl.getBeans(SpringModelProviderImpl.java:65)
        at 
org.netbeans.modules.spring.api.beans.model.SpringModel.getBeans(SpringModel.java:43)
        at 
org.netbeans.modules.spring.webmvc.editor.SpringBeansELVariableResolver$2.run(SpringBeansELVariableResolver.java:161)
        at 
org.netbeans.modules.spring.webmvc.editor.SpringBeansELVariableResolver$2.run(SpringBeansELVariableResolver.java:156)
        at 
org.netbeans.modules.spring.beans.model.impl.SpringModelImplementation$1.call(SpringModelImplementation.java:47)
        at 
org.netbeans.modules.j2ee.metadata.model.api.support.annotation.AnnotationModelHelper.runCallable(AnnotationModelHelper.java:231)
        at 
org.netbeans.modules.j2ee.metadata.model.api.support.annotation.AnnotationModelHelper.access$100(AnnotationModelHelper.java:54)
        at 
org.netbeans.modules.j2ee.metadata.model.api.support.annotation.AnnotationModelHelper$2.run(AnnotationModelHelper.java:159)
        at 
org.netbeans.modules.j2ee.metadata.model.api.support.annotation.AnnotationModelHelper$2.run(AnnotationModelHelper.java:156)
        at 
org.netbeans.modules.java.source.parsing.MimeTask.run(MimeTask.java:60)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or.callUserTask(TaskProcessor.java:586)
        at 
org.netbeans.modules.parsing.api.ParserManager$MimeTaskAction.run(ParserManager.java:363)
        at 
org.netbeans.modules.parsing.api.ParserManager$MimeTaskAction.run(ParserManager.java:346)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$2.call(TaskProcessor.java:181)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$2.call(TaskProcessor.java:178)
        at 
org.netbeans.modules.masterfs.filebasedfs.utils.FileChangedManager.priorityIO(FileChangedManager.java:153)
        at 
org.netbeans.modules.masterfs.providers.ProvidedExtensions.priorityIO(ProvidedExtensions.java:335)
        at 
org.netbeans.modules.parsing.nb.DataObjectEnvFactory.runPriorityIO(DataObjectEnvFactory.java:118)
        at 
org.netbeans.modules.parsing.impl.Utilities.runPriorityIO(Utilities.java:67)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or.runUserTask(TaskProcessor.java:178)
        at 
org.netbeans.modules.parsing.api.ParserManager.parse(ParserManager.java:317)
        at 
org.netbeans.api.java.source.JavaSource.runUserActionTaskImpl(JavaSource.java:433)
        at 
org.netbeans.api.java.source.JavaSource.runUserActionTask(JavaSource.java:425)
        at 
org.netbeans.modules.j2ee.metadata.model.api.support.annotation.AnnotationModelHelper.runJavaSourceTask(AnnotationModelHelper.java:156)
        at 
org.netbeans.modules.j2ee.metadata.model.api.support.annotation.AnnotationModelHelper.runJavaSourceTask(AnnotationModelHelper.java:124)
        at 
org.netbeans.modules.spring.beans.model.impl.SpringModelImplementation.runReadAction(SpringModelImplementation.java:43)
        at 
org.netbeans.modules.j2ee.metadata.model.api.MetadataModel.runReadAction(MetadataModel.java:97)
        at 
org.netbeans.modules.spring.webmvc.editor.SpringBeansELVariableResolver.getAnnotatedBeans(SpringBeansELVariableResolver.java:156)
        at 
org.netbeans.modules.spring.webmvc.editor.SpringBeansELVariableResolver.getBeansFromScope(SpringBeansELVariableResolver.java:136)
        at 
org.netbeans.modules.spring.webmvc.editor.SpringBeansELVariableResolver.getSpringBeans(SpringBeansELVariableResolver.java:111)
        at 
org.netbeans.modules.spring.webmvc.editor.SpringBeansELVariableResolver.getInjectableField(SpringBeansELVariableResolver.java:53)
        at 
org.netbeans.modules.web.el.ELVariableResolvers$1.get(ELVariableResolvers.java:55)
        at 
org.netbeans.modules.web.el.ELVariableResolvers$1.get(ELVariableResolvers.java:50)
        at 
org.netbeans.modules.web.el.CompilationCache.getOrCache(CompilationCache.java:35)
        at 
org.netbeans.modules.web.el.ELVariableResolvers.findBeanClass(ELVariableResolvers.java:48)
        at 
org.netbeans.modules.web.el.ELTypeUtilities.getIdentifierType(ELTypeUtilities.java:590)
        at 
org.netbeans.modules.web.el.ELTypeUtilities.access$100(ELTypeUtilities.java:72)
        at 
org.netbeans.modules.web.el.ELTypeUtilities$TypeResolverVisitor.visit(ELTypeUtilities.java:851)
        at com.sun.el.parser.SimpleNode.accept(SimpleNode.java:222)
        at com.sun.el.parser.SimpleNode.accept(SimpleNode.java:225)
        at com.sun.el.parser.SimpleNode.accept(SimpleNode.java:225)
        at com.sun.el.parser.SimpleNode.accept(SimpleNode.java:225)
        at 
org.netbeans.modules.web.el.ELTypeUtilities.resolveElement(ELTypeUtilities.java:168)
        at 
org.netbeans.modules.web.el.ELTypeUtilities.resolveElement(ELTypeUtilities.java:157)
        at 
org.netbeans.modules.web.el.hints.Identifiers$1.visit(Identifiers.java:97)
        at com.sun.el.parser.SimpleNode.accept(SimpleNode.java:222)
        at com.sun.el.parser.SimpleNode.accept(SimpleNode.java:225)
        at com.sun.el.parser.SimpleNode.accept(SimpleNode.java:225)
        at com.sun.el.parser.SimpleNode.accept(SimpleNode.java:225)
        at 
org.netbeans.modules.web.el.hints.Identifiers.run(Identifiers.java:83)
        at 
org.netbeans.modules.web.el.hints.ELHintsProvider$1.run(ELHintsProvider.java:70)
        at 
org.netbeans.modules.web.el.hints.ELHintsProvider$1.run(ELHintsProvider.java:62)
        at 
org.netbeans.modules.java.source.parsing.MimeTask.run(MimeTask.java:60)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or.callUserTask(TaskProcessor.java:586)
        at 
org.netbeans.modules.parsing.api.ParserManager$MimeTaskAction.run(ParserManager.java:363)
        at 
org.netbeans.modules.parsing.api.ParserManager$MimeTaskAction.run(ParserManager.java:346)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$2.call(TaskProcessor.java:181)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$2.call(TaskProcessor.java:178)
        at 
org.netbeans.modules.masterfs.filebasedfs.utils.FileChangedManager.priorityIO(FileChangedManager.java:153)
        at 
org.netbeans.modules.masterfs.providers.ProvidedExtensions.priorityIO(ProvidedExtensions.java:335)
        at 
org.netbeans.modules.parsing.nb.DataObjectEnvFactory.runPriorityIO(DataObjectEnvFactory.java:118)
        at 
org.netbeans.modules.parsing.impl.Utilities.runPriorityIO(Utilities.java:67)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or.runUserTask(TaskProcessor.java:178)
        at 
org.netbeans.modules.parsing.api.ParserManager.parse(ParserManager.java:317)
        at 
org.netbeans.api.java.source.JavaSource.runUserActionTaskImpl(JavaSource.java:433)
        at 
org.netbeans.api.java.source.JavaSource.runUserActionTask(JavaSource.java:425)
        at 
org.netbeans.modules.web.el.hints.ELHintsProvider.computeHints(ELHintsProvider.java:62)
        at 
org.netbeans.modules.csl.hints.infrastructure.HintsTask$1.run(HintsTask.java:114)
        at 
org.netbeans.modules.csl.hints.infrastructure.HintsTask$1.run(HintsTask.java:76)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or.callUserTask(TaskProcessor.java:586)
        at 
org.netbeans.modules.parsing.api.ParserManager$UserTaskAction.run(ParserManager.java:132)
        at 
org.netbeans.modules.parsing.api.ParserManager$UserTaskAction.run(ParserManager.java:116)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$2.call(TaskProcessor.java:181)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$2.call(TaskProcessor.java:178)
        at 
org.netbeans.modules.masterfs.filebasedfs.utils.FileChangedManager.priorityIO(FileChangedManager.java:153)
        at 
org.netbeans.modules.masterfs.providers.ProvidedExtensions.priorityIO(ProvidedExtensions.java:335)
        at 
org.netbeans.modules.parsing.nb.DataObjectEnvFactory.runPriorityIO(DataObjectEnvFactory.java:118)
        at 
org.netbeans.modules.parsing.impl.Utilities.runPriorityIO(Utilities.java:67)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or.runUserTask(TaskProcessor.java:178)
   Caused: org.netbeans.modules.parsing.spi.ParseException
        at 
org.netbeans.modules.parsing.impl.TaskProcessor.runUserTask(TaskProcessor.java:186)
        at 
org.netbeans.modules.parsing.api.ParserManager.parse(ParserManager.java:83)
   [catch] at 
org.netbeans.modules.csl.hints.infrastructure.HintsTask.run(HintsTask.java:69)
        at 
org.netbeans.modules.csl.hints.infrastructure.HintsTask.run(HintsTask.java:52)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or.callParserResultTask(TaskProcessor.java:561)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$RequestPerformer.run(TaskProcessor.java:786)
        at org.openide.util.lookup.Lookups.executeWith(Lookups.java:279)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$RequestPerformer.execute(TaskProcessor.java:702)
        at 
org.netbeans.modules.parsing.impl.TaskProcessor$CompilationJob.run(TaskProcessor.java:663)
        at 
java.base/java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:539)
        at java.base/java.util.concurrent.FutureTask.run(FutureTask.java:264)
        at 
org.openide.util.RequestProcessor$Task.run(RequestProcessor.java:1418)
        at 
org.netbeans.modules.openide.util.GlobalLookup.execute(GlobalLookup.java:45)
        at org.openide.util.lookup.Lookups.executeWith(Lookups.java:278)
        at 
org.openide.util.RequestProcessor$Processor.run(RequestProcessor.java:2033)
   `
   
   ### Are you willing to submit a pull request?
   
   No
   
   ### Code of Conduct
   
   Yes


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

For further information about the NetBeans mailing lists, visit:
https://cwiki.apache.org/confluence/display/NETBEANS/Mailing+lists

Reply via email to